Performance Through People were proud to join learners, tutors, employers and training providers from across the West Midlands at the Adult Learning Awards 2026, recognising the outstanding achievements of individuals and organisations making a difference through adult learning and skills development.
This year, we were delighted to see two of our learners – who started with PTP on our Path2Apprenticeship programmes – recognised among the finalists.
Mercedes Green was shortlisted in the Adult Learner of the Year – Skills For Work category. While raising a child, Mercedes remained committed to improving her future, progressing from unemployment into a paid role within a school and beginning a Teaching Assistant apprenticeship. Her journey demonstrates remarkable determination, resilience and ambition.
We are also thrilled to celebrate Keegan James, who was shortlisted in the Transforming Lives Through Learning category and crowned the winner. Following the loss of his mother, Keegan took on caring responsibilities for his younger siblings while continuing his training. Through perseverance and dedication, he successfully completed the programme and has since secured a full-time role supporting young people, becoming an inspiring role model for others.
We are incredibly proud of both Mercedes and Keegan. Their achievements highlight the life-changing impact of learning, skills development and personal determination.
